Primary vs. secondary infertility[edit] Primary infertility is defined as the absence of a live birth for women who desire a child and have been in a union for at least 12 months, during which they have not used any contraceptives.[14] The World Health Organisation also adds that 'women whose pregnancy spontaneously miscarries, or whose pregnancy results in a still born child, without ever having had a live birth would present with primarily infertility'.[15] Secondary infertility is defined as the absence of a live birth for women who desire a child and have been in a union for at least 12 months since their last live birth, during which they did not use any contraceptives.[15] Thus the distinguishing feature is whether or not the couple have ever had a pregnancy which led to a live birth. 6 The initial history should cover menstrual history, timing and frequency of intercourse, previous use of contraception, previous pregnancies and outcomes, pelvic infections, medication use, occupational exposures, substance abuse, alcohol intake, tobacco use, and previous surgery on reproductive organs.

Ejaculation disorders Ejaculation disorders include premature ejaculation, anejaculation (the failure to ejaculate), and retrograde ejaculation, which is when semen enters the bladder during orgasm instead of coming out the tip of the penis.
